Action Comics #903
Part three of "Reign of the Doomsdays" arrives with a cover that poses one of 2011's most intriguing questions — "Doomsday… Ally?!" — as the massive, bone-spiked monster charges forward alongside Superman, Superboy, Supergirl, and the armored Steel. Kenneth Rocafort's cover art crackles with kinetic energy, the entire Super-family seemingly united with their most fearsome foe against some unseen common threat. Writer Paul Cornell and artist Axel Giménez continue this saga with a premise that turns the Man of Steel's deadliest adversary into something far more complicated than a simple engine of destruction.

The Doomslayer's Doomsdays are wreaking havoc all over the world. The Eradicator, thought dead, is actually alive in the original Doomsday's body. Superman's friends and other super-heroes join the fight while Superman goes directly after Doomslayer before he can destroy the Earth.
